I took the time before Christmas 2014 to do a bit of research to try and find something a bit different for those on my Christmas list and chanced upon Katcha Bilek. My work was going to take me very close to Katcha’s design studio so I contacted her and asked if I could call in and take a closer look and, bless her cotton sox, she said Yes and we agreed I could drop by on Dec 22nd :) Her workshop is one of many eco-friendly businesses based at Hamilton House in the Stokes Croft area of Bristol and whilst I was there I grabbed a quick bite to eat at The Canteen with it’s live music and Banksy murals before meeting up with Katcha and heading on to the workshop she runs. I was knocked out by what I found, unique, urban and eco smart gear for all. Take a very close look and you will see that everything is made from recycled rubber and even car seat belts making it durable and weatherproof, result !!
